    By Adria Calatayud and Pierre Bertrand Mediobanca, Monte dei Paschi and Banca Generali all reported results that topped expectations as the Italian banks seek to make their case in a threeway takeover tussle. Monte dei Paschi--considered the world's oldest bank still in operation--in January launched an unsolicited offer for Mediobanca, which rebuked the approach.

    British Airways owner International Consolidated Airlines said it ordered 53 planes from Boeing and Airbus to bolster its long-haul fleet after earnings rose in the first quarter of the year. The airline group, which also houses Iberia and Vueling among others, said it ordered 32 Boeing 787-10 aircraft for British Airways and 21 Airbus A330-900neo aircraft for Aer Lingus, Iberia or Level. The aircraft are due to be delivered between 2028 and 2033, IAG said.
